Late last week, Sam Altman said the quiet part out loud when he suggested that AI and the industries surrounding it… might be in a bit of a bubble.
This simultaneously shocked absolutely everyone AND absolutely nobody at the same time.
The value of the ENTIRE stock market has nearly doubled over the last 5 years.
This has been driven almost entirely by just ten companies whose growth was in turn driven almost entirely by the promise of AI.
Most people understand that this isn’t sustainable, but they also understand that technology like this has changed the world before.
Improvements are slowing down as new models are showing disappointing improvements, but every day we are discovering new things we can do with these products.
For every argument there is a counter argument.
You don’t need to watch another video speculating about the future of AI because the truth is nobody has a damn clue,
BUT, what we CAN do is look back over these last three years and find out how much this whole game has cost us… because the numbers are… not good…
